Output 2e80f63c4eac63f29ff96674c231cddba9c6d23b7f52f4d56b303c6c0f6798d0:0

value
2623129360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 593f8781f347eeef1933c7f584fa79621ca429a9 OP_EQUALVERIFY OP_CHECKSIG
address
198uFAjqWmhKsdpMtaRBSBQK24hXBFmgTy
transaction
2e80f63c4eac63f29ff96674c231cddba9c6d23b7f52f4d56b303c6c0f6798d0
spent
true